Project Description

Learning Equality is a non-profit organization that has been dedicated to addressing the educational needs of communities without reliable internet access since 2013. In a world where a third of the population remains offline, it focuses on providing offline-first, high-quality digital learning tools that work in environments with limited connectivity. Our flagship platform, Kolibri, is an open-source suite that supports personalized, student-centered learning in low-resource settings, offering a flexible and scalable solution for educators and learners. The dataset Learning Equality is developing will capture real-world interactions from Kolibri users—queries, resource views, and event streams—providing valuable insights for developing AI tools that improve offline content discovery. The dataset will support AI-driven solutions that cater to the needs of disconnected communities, enabling more effective educational tools, even in environments with limited or no internet access. Through this work, we continue to empower learners and educators, ensuring they have the tools and support necessary for success in their educational journey.
